頑張らない!でも諦めない!必死にならずにええかげん

1つのPC(サーバー)に複数のIPアドレスを割り当てる方法

      2014/11/22

1つのPC(サーバー)を利用していて、
ネットワーク的に複数の環境が必要になることはありませんか?
例えば、複数のバージョンのApacheを1PCにインストールして利用するといった感じです。
そんな複数のIPアドレスを1PC(1NIC)に割り当てる方法をご紹介します。

はじめに

私は自宅で複数のPCでテストを行ったり、
新しい環境を構築したりしていますが、どうしても複数の端末になると、
データの移動や更新が面倒で、結局1PCでいろいろと作業をしてしまいます。

そんな時、1PCに対して複数のIPアドレスが持てればな・・・そう思っていました。

この方法に気付く前までは、物理的にネットワークカードを2枚刺したり、
USBタイプのLANカードを追加したりといった、
物理的に複数のNICを用意する方法を取っていました。

NICは1枚で十分

windowsでそのそも複数のIP割り当てに対応している

windowsのネットワーク設定といえば、
以下のようにネットワークカードのプロパティーで確認できます。

01_ネットワーク接続のプロパティー

ネットワーク接続のプロパティー

ローカルエリア接続のプロパティーにて、
インターネットプロトコルバージョン4(TCP/IPv4)を選択し[プロパティー]をクリックします。

02_インターネットプロトコルバージョン4(TCP/IPv4)プロパティー

インターネットプロトコルバージョン4(TCP/IPv4)プロパティー

表示された[全般]タブで現在の設定が表示されますので[詳細設定]をクリックします。

03_詳細設定のクリック

詳細設定のクリック

次に表示されたTCP/IP詳細設定画面で[IP設定]タブに表示されている、
IPアドレスの下部の[追加]をクリックします。
図は、既に192.168.0.2、192.168.0.3の2つのIPアドレスが設定されています。

04_IPアドレスの追加

IPアドレスの追加

TCP/IPアドレスウィンドウが開いたら、
追加したいIPアドレスを入力し[追加]をクリックします。

05_追加IPアドレスの入力

追加IPアドレスの入力

元の[IP設定]画面内には今追加したIPアドレスが表示されます。

06_追加されたIPアドレス

追加されたIPアドレス

あとはすべてのウィンドウに対して[OK]をクリックして閉じ、保存します。

追加したIPアドレスの確認

コマンドプロンプトを開き[ipconfig]と入力し、
以下のように追加したIPが表示されれば設定は完了です。

07_ipconfigの確認

ipconfigの確認

プロモーション(btm)

Google or AdMax Promotion (it)

さいごに

複数のIPアドレスを1つのNIC(ネットワークカード)に対して割り当てる方法は以上です。

こんなことが何に役に立つかって?
ApacheとかMySQLとかいろいろネットワークのポートを占有するようなアプリケーションを、
複数インストールしてIPアドレスのアクセス先によって、
利用するアプリケーションの接続先を切り替えたりといったことができるようになります。

私の場合、複数のApacheなどをローカルにインストールして、
ローカルで実際に利用しているApacheとインストール直後のクリーンな状態とを
複数利用して確認を行ったりしています。

Windows は米国 Microsoft Corporation の米国およびその他の国における登録商標です。
登録番号は以下の通りです。
第3333588号、第3351402号、第4197799号、
第4348387号、第4395963号、第4648301号
Windows は米国 Microsoft Corporation の米国およびその他の国における国際登録商標です。
国際登録番号:1135413

*本ページ内に記載されされた各社ブランド、サービス名、商標、登録商標については、
各社ブランドのロゴや商標等に関する帰属についてをご確認ください


最後までお読みいただきありがとうございました。

アイキャッチ画像に利用させて頂いております、各社ブランドのロゴやシンボルに関しては、
各社ブランドのロゴや商標等に関する帰属についてをご確認頂けますようお願い致します。

AdMax Promotion

ブログ記事のご紹介
すべて展開 | すべて省略

Rakuten Promotion

ページ
すべて展開 | すべて省略

 - ネットワーク , ,

  関連記事

eye_network
自分のプロバイダが利用しているIP帯(CIDR)を検索する手順|ipvx.info

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_livedoor
livedoor™ドメインのネームサーバを外部サーバに変更する

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_network
お名前.comレンタルサーバで追加メールアドレスを設定する

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_chrome
(準備編)Chrome™リモートデスクトップをインストールし利用する

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_chrome
Chrome™リモートデスクトップアプリのショートカットを作成する手順

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_livedoor
livedoor™ブログへの独自ドメイン指定する場合のwwwなしで設定する手順(お名前.com編)

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_network
DNSサーバのレコードを更新した後に正しくアクセスできない場合の確認手順

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_biglobe
Biglobe™ホームページを利用してFTP接続する

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_network
hostsファイルを利用してDNS設定変更前にドメイン名でアクセスするよう設定する

Google or AdMax Promotion(it) 禁断の機能がau公式 …

eye_chrome
(アクセスする側)Chrome™リモートデスクトップ接続要求を行う

Google or AdMax Promotion(it) 禁断の機能がau公式 …